Who are we

MND Australia is the national peak body of state organisations that support those living with and impacted by Motor Neurone Disease (MND). Since 1983, we have been the voice for the MND community. Our national and international networks help increase understanding of the disease and advocate for the needs of those affected. Through our research grants – we support high-quality MND research to discover the causes, improve care and find treatments and ultimately a cure for MND. Learn more at our website.

Our Mission

To improve the lives of everyone impacted by MND through advancing research, advocacy and high quality care.


About the Role

The Policy and Advocacy Manager will drive key parts of the MND Australia strategic plan including advocacy, government relations, policy and issues management particularly in the health, aged care, disability and research areas by:

* developing progressive and relevant advocacy issues and managing initiatives as identified by MND Australia and the State MND Associations
* developing, implementing and evaluating advocacy strategies, to raise awareness of MND Australia policy propositions and maximise adoption
* maintaining up to date content knowledge of key issues, developments, trends and expertise in relevant policy areas to inform MND Australia's policy and advocacy work
* providing high quality advice in advocacy and government relations including, development of key messages and policy, engagement of key decision makers, management of the Parliamentary Friends of Motor Neurone Disease Group, education and awareness raising, networking and capacity development
* undertaking policy research and analysis, including preparation of written reports, briefing papers and submissions for and on behalf of MND Australia and the State MND Associations
* working with State MND Associations and external parties to ensure that the messaging and information around MND care and research is consistent and easily understood by key stakeholders
* supporting the CEO in the delivery of MND Australia's Strategy and related priorities.
